Just hanging around

The big Hairy Woodpecker again. Here he's on an ash tree in our yard, checking out the knothole where I spread peanut butter for the chickadees and nuthatches.

Speaking of the nuthatches, there's two white breasts who have claimed this tree as their own. Not long after I took this, I saw them come down from the upper branches and they actually drove the much larger woodpecker away!! Unfortunately I didn't have my camera handy when that happened. :(
